A career as a branch administrator at National Bank Financial, your ability to work in synergy with clients and colleagues will be a key asset. In this role, you’ll be responsible for the smooth functioning of day‑to‑day administrative operations, in accordance with the policies and procedures in effect.

Responsibilities

- Ensure that day‑to‑day branch operations related to financial transactions are compliant
- Act as a contact person with respect to operational issues, HR questions and logistical needs for branch employees
- Disseminate administrative procedures and policies and ensure that branch employees understand and comply with them
- Perform rigorous follow‑ups as recommended by Internal Audit and Compliance
- Closely monitor budgets related to branch activities
- Make sure that the premises and a quality work environment are maintained
- Provide administrative support to the Regional Manager on a variety of tasks

Your team

National Bank Financial – Wealth Management is the fifth largest investment dealer in Canada. We have close to 1,000 investment advisors who manage the assets of more than 400,000 clients in about 100 branches.
